Metrolink events to brief public on airport link

Transport for Greater Manchester is holding half-a-dozen public events to outline plans for the forthcoming Metrolink line to Manchester Airport.

Preparatory construction work has started on the new line which is due to begin services at the end of 2015. Leaving the South Manchester line just after the St Werburgh's Road stop in Chorlton, the Manchester Airport line will run on nine miles of new track through Northern Moor, Baguley and Wythenshawe to Manchester Airport.

Philip Purdy, Transport for Greater Manchester's Metrolink director, said: "The Manchester Airport extension will improve people's access to one of the country's busiest airports, and we are committed to keeping people informed throughout all stages of the line's construction.

"Our information events continue to be a useful way for people to meet with the Metrolink team, view plans and find out more about what is happening with the new line. So, I'd encourage people to come along and take advantage of these events and ask any questions they may have."
